本文共 448 字,大约阅读时间需要 1 分钟。
java计算代码执行时间:
转载于
long startMili=System.currentTimeMillis();// 当前时间对应的毫秒数System.out.println("/**开始 "+startMili);//这里加入需要测试的代码long endMili=System.currentTimeMillis();//结束时间System.out.println("/**结束 s"+endMili);System.out.println("/**总耗时为:"+(endMili-startMili)+"毫秒");第二种是以纳秒为单位计算的。long startTime=System.nanoTime(); //获取开始时间 doSomeThing(); //测试的代码段 long endTime=System.nanoTime(); //获取结束时间 System.out.println("程序运行时间: "+(endTime-startTime)+"ns");